PostgreSQL
 sql >> база данни >  >> RDS >> PostgreSQL

PostgreSQL - Quartz JDBC-JobStoreTX - getTriggersForJob - ArrayIndexOutOfBoundsException

Този JIRA https://issues.liferay.com/browse/LPS-15133 има същото проследяване на стека и показва, че е въпрос на остарял драйвер.

Ако сте опитали с последната версия на драйвера PostgreSQL jdbc, може би сте включили зависимост от org.postgresql groupId и logback зависи от старата версия на драйвера с postgres като groupId, по този начин вие включвате и двете зависимости в приложението си.

Моля, опитайте да изключите старата версия на jdbc по този начин:

<dependency>
    <groupId>ch.qos.logback</groupId>
    <artifactId>logback-classic</artifactId>
    <version>1.1.3</version>
    <exclusions>
        <exclusion>
            <groupId>postgresql</groupId>
            <artifactId>postgresql</artifactId>
        </exclusion>
    </exclusions>
</dependency>

И ни кажете дали това изключение кара приложението ви да работи.

Надявам се да помогне!




  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Django моделира един външен ключ към много таблици

  2. Актуализирайте стойностите на колоните в таблицата въз основа на условна логика

  3. Вземете общ времеви интервал от множество редове, ако последователността не е нарушена

  4. Копирайте NULL стойности, присъстващи в csv файла, в postgres

  5. Големи данни с PostgreSQL и Apache Spark